Sodium Acid Pyrophosphate (SAPP) is a leavening and raising agent in various industries. The manufacturing process starts by neutralizing phosphoric acid to create monosodium phosphate (MSP). This product is then dehydrated to generate different forms of SAPP before milling into a fine, white powder and packaging.
As a leavening agent, the number at the end of the SAPP type (e.g., SAPP 15, SAPP 28, SAPP 40) indicates the speed of its reaction. The higher the number, the quicker the reaction. Alongside its role in leavening, sodium acid pyrophosphate can stabilize, buffer, and emulsify products. These functions can be used within baked goods, cereals, meats, and snack foods, as well as in oral care and cleaning.
